National Weather Service Issues Frost Advisory

 

By Herald Staff

MT HOLLY– The National Weather Service in Mount Holly has issued a Frost Advisory which is in effect from 3 a.m. to 8 a.m. Tuesday.
Skies are expected to clear and winds are expected to become light tonight, and that is expected to lead to areas of frost especially in the Pine Barrens of southeast New Jersey.
